Decoding the Core Sections of a UTM Brochure

1. Machine Capacity and Force Frame

The brochure should immediately clarify the machine's force capacity range (e.g., 5 kN to 1000 kN) and frame type. Look for details on robust construction, such as a welded steel frame or dual-column design, which ensures stability and alignment for accurate results. This section answers the fundamental question: "Is this machine strong and rigid enough for my toughest samples?"

2. Precision Measurement: The Load Cell and Extensometers

This is the heart of accuracy. A good brochure will highlight:

  • Load Cell Type and Accuracy: Information on high-precision strain gauge load cells, often certified to standards like ISO 7500-1 or ASTM E4.
  • Extensometer Options: Details on contact or non-contact (video) extensometers for precise strain measurement. Look for models that cater to both standard and delicate materials.

3. Control and Software: The Brain of the Operation

The software transforms the UTM from a hardware device into a complete testing solution. The brochure should emphasize:

  1. User Interface: Is it intuitive and easy to navigate for both routine and complex tests?
  2. Pre-Programmed Standards: Does it include methods for ASTM, ISO, JIS, and other relevant standards?
  3. Data Analysis and Reporting: Can it automatically calculate key parameters (yield strength, modulus, etc.) and generate professional, customizable reports?

4. Grips, Fixtures, and Accessories

A machine is only as good as its ability to hold the sample. A comprehensive section on grips (vice, wedge, pneumatic) and specialized fixtures (for bending, compression, shear, etc.) is crucial. Reading Between the Lines: Evaluating Brochure Quality

The presentation of the information is as telling as the information itself. A cluttered, overly technical brochure may indicate a lack of user-centric design. Conversely, a brochure rich with clear diagrams, application photos, and well-organized specification tables suggests a company that values clarity and customer experience. The best universal testing machine brochure balances technical depth with accessible communication.
